- The distance between Altamira, Dominican Republic and Hato Mayor, Dominican Republic is approximately 195 km or 121 mi.
- To reach Altamira in this distance one would set out from Hato Mayor bearing 301.9° or WNW and follow the great circles arc to approach Altamira bearing 301.4° or WNW .
- Altamira has a tropical rainforest climate (Af) whereas Hato Mayor has a tropical monsoonal climate (Am).
- Both are in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
- The annual mean temperature is 1.2 °C (2.2°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 0.8 °C (1.4°F) more in Altamira. The continentality subtype is truly hyperoceanic for both.
- Total annual precipitation averages 218.3 mm (8.6 in) more which is equivalent to 218.3 l/m² (5.36 US gal/ft²) or 2,183,000 l/ha (233,377 US gal/ac) more. About 1 1/7 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 0.6° lower in Altamira than in Hato Mayor.
